Welcome to StockPilot, the vending-machine restock planner at Brindleworth Systems. On-call engineers should know that route recalculations run hourly; if the planner stalls, restart the solver pod and check the depot feed for Eastgate Commons. Hotfix builds must be signed before the fleet tablets will accept them, using the key shown below.

deploy key for kagup-bawig: bky9_ZMq28eTw9

**Postmortem timeline — Willowmere Clinic reminder job, entry 3**

09:42 — The reminder dispatcher on the Harkness scheduler began skipping the evening batch after a timezone-table update landed mid-run. Roughly 300 patients at the Dunmow site received no next-day reminders. On-call paused the scheduler at 10:15 and replayed the batch from the checkpoint store; all reminders went out by 11:03. No duplicates were sent. For release tracking, the replayed job carries the build token below.

session token of kahog-bahif = htk9_f63daec35

## Deployment

LiftSim runs as a single container behind the Cartwheel gateway. Build with the standard pipeline; no special flags needed. The simulator is stateless except for the scenario cache, which rebuilds on restart in under a minute. Deploy to the sandbox tier first and run the ten-car smoke scenario before promoting. Future maintainers should note that scaling beyond four replicas requires sticky sessions. The deployment reads the following configuration values at startup.

deployment values, bahop-tahog:
[kasvan]
port = 11211
team = kasdor
host = kasvan.orvexforge.example
region = lower-3
access_code = ac_76e68d
timeout_ms = 2000